Legendary sailor and sailmaker Lowell North, who opened the first of his worldwide string of 30 lofts in San Diego in 1961, turned to computer-aided design and manufacturing after an associate witnessed General Motors' use of computers to design and build cars. In keeping with the increasingly high-tech nature of the race to recapture the America's Cup, many of the sails that Dennis Conner's San Diego-based Sail America Foundation will use to fine-tune its Australian challenge have been designed on computers in North Sail's San Diego loft.

Councilman Howard Finn dissented, saying he would not vote to charge homeowners for tree damage as long as the city-owned trees are left in place to cause more damage.
